<title>CS548 problems after firmware upgrade (post by bartschroder)</title>
<description>Unfortunately this is a tricky one. Our first ADC, made by Intersil, samples fine at 500 MSPS. However, it wants to do that with 3 serial lanes coming out. The data sheet did say operation with 2 lanes in packed form would also work, so that's what we went for. Most of the ADC we have tried (all the ones here for example), work just fine. But there are some that don't. It seems to be a problem of the transceiver. 
&lt;br /&gt;
&lt;br /&gt;
We changed to an Analog Devices ADC just after Covid, and it has no problems working at 500 MSPS on two lanes (that is what it is designed to do). 
&lt;br /&gt;
&lt;br /&gt;
We will revisit this to see if there is anything more we can do. But for the moment, the fallback is 76xx, as you have done. In your case, one of the ADC's is problematic, while 3 are fine. I agree this is annoying.

<title>CS328A-XSEi noise floor measurement (post by bartschroder)</title>
<description>Hi Daehee-kim, 
&lt;br /&gt;
thanks for the question. Unfortunately this is not a very good way to measure the noise floor. I attach a document 'CS328A Noise Floor', that describes what I found with the CS328A sitting on my shelf. I see some artifacts I had not expected, but they are small. 
&lt;br /&gt;
&lt;br /&gt;
Answering your post:
&lt;br /&gt;
1. It is not good to short the input with copper wire. This will make an antenna which will pick up all the local radio stations, which will alias into the displayed spectral frequency range. It is better to have the inputs open, or to short with a 50 Ohm BNC terminator. Open is easiest. 
&lt;br /&gt;
2. I don't see much point in sampling so slowly, for so long. First any higher frequency alias products  will alias back into the displayed FFT. Secondly there is a better way!  Use the built in Spectrum Analyser and use that to display the noise floor. The document shows how. 
&lt;br /&gt;
&lt;br /&gt;

<title>Blue Screening upon Connection (post by rhcarter)</title>
<description>Hi Erik,
&lt;br /&gt;
That is not good and not something we have seen before. Can you tell me what version of windows and our application you are using? The ftdi driver is not used to connect to the CS448 so not clear why it is even involved.
&lt;br /&gt;
&lt;br /&gt;
Since it occurred after a power failure I would suggest first doing some disk management - first 
&lt;br /&gt;
DISM /Online /Cleanup-Image /RestoreHealth  
&lt;br /&gt;
followed by 
&lt;br /&gt;
sfc /scannow
&lt;br /&gt;
and a restart
&lt;br /&gt;
&lt;br /&gt;
Even a chkdsk might be worth trying.
&lt;br /&gt;
&lt;br /&gt;
On my laptop I removed the ftdi drivers using an administrative terminal -
&lt;br /&gt;
First find the driver package name -pnputil /enum-drivers
&lt;br /&gt;
Look for ftdibus in the list &amp;mdash; it will show an oemXX.inf name (e.g. oem151.inf). Then remove it using
&lt;br /&gt;
pnputil /delete-driver oem151.inf /uninstall /force
&lt;br /&gt;
The application connected to my CS448 fine without them.- - note that they are also used for Arduino boards etc as well. 
&lt;br /&gt;
&lt;br /&gt;
There may be more than one of them.
&lt;br /&gt;
&lt;br /&gt;
Python should not be causing an issue but you will have had to re-install the drivers along with the application - however, not doing so would not cause a blue screen. When installing, do not click on the option to install the legacy driver for the CS328 - it is not required.

<title>CS548 - Markers (post by bartschroder)</title>
<description>Hi Dejan, 
&lt;br /&gt;
The simplest way is to place two markers on the peaks of the signal you want to measure, and then the frequency is the inverse of the time difference. You will see this displayed as Freq: in the Tracer and Marker area above the graph. 
&lt;br /&gt;
&lt;br /&gt;
To place markers, click somewhere on the Display to make it active. 
&lt;br /&gt;
1. Move the tracer to the point you want to place Marker 1. The tracer is the little black blob on the Tracer channel. Click Tab to move to the next Tracer channel, or click somewhere in the name box in the Axis definition above the graph. That will move the tracer to that channel. 
&lt;br /&gt;
Click either the 1 numeric key, the space bar, or double click to make a Marker. 
&lt;br /&gt;
&lt;br /&gt;
2. Move the tracer to the second point. The tracer can be on different channels if you want. 
&lt;br /&gt;
Click either the 2 numeric key, the space bar, or double click to make the second marker. 
&lt;br /&gt;
&lt;br /&gt;
The Tracer, and Marker positions (amplitude, time) appear in the Tracer/Marker area. The Freq, dV and dt are displayed in the next column to the right. 
&lt;br /&gt;
&lt;br /&gt;
If you want the signal information to only show information about the segment of signal from Marker 1 to Marker 2, click the 'Between M1--&amp;gt;M2 markers' option on. 
&lt;br /&gt;
&lt;br /&gt;
If you want help on the Keyboard shortcuts, use Help/About Celeverscope.

<title>Trigger on Time Out (post by bartschroder)</title>
<description>Hello AJ, 
&lt;br /&gt;
Yes you can easily trigger on a time out. 
&lt;br /&gt;
Check out our triggering video here:
&lt;br /&gt;
https://cleverscope.com/videos/cs548-triggering/
&lt;br /&gt;
&lt;br /&gt;
On the Cscope Control panel click the Trig2 button in the Trigger area. Then click on the blue question mark to see the Triggering help. You will want to setup Trigger 1 to be something like Chan A, rising through 0V (or higher if you want to capture the start of the decay). On the Trigger 2 Setup panel click the Trigger 2 definition option. Then set the source to be the same channel you selected for Trigger 1, with the same level, with the same rising slope. 
&lt;br /&gt;
&lt;br /&gt;
Now on the Trigger panel set Use to Trig 1~2 &amp;gt; max. Assuming a 60 Hz cycle (16.66ms), set the max to 20ms or more.  Now capture Triggered. You should see no triggering until the Trigger condition is met, ie the second trigger is not triggering in 20ms. 
&lt;br /&gt;
&lt;br /&gt;
If there is a lot of signal noise you might like to use a Trigger Filter. On the LHS of the Trigger panel choose a Filter of Low Pass or Noise. 
&lt;br /&gt;

<title>CS548 - Signal Generator (post by bartschroder)</title>
<description>Hello Dejan, 
&lt;br /&gt;
Yes the maximum Vp-p  is about 6.5V. 
&lt;br /&gt;
If you need more our CS1070 will deliver 32.5Vp-p. 
&lt;br /&gt;
&lt;br /&gt;
If you set the impedance to 50 Ohm, the signal generator will double it's output to try and achieve the set Vp-p. For example with a 50 Ohm load, and you set the Sig Gen to 1Vp-p, it will actually output 2Vp-p. But it is limited by the maximum output. In addition any offset will also be limited by the absolute output range of about +3.25V to -3.25V. 
&lt;br /&gt;
&lt;br /&gt;
If you connect a CS1070 power amp, and set the Use CS1070 to Use CS1070 50 Ohm, then the amplitude sets what comes out of the CS1070. The coax termination rules still apply. 
&lt;br /&gt;
&lt;br /&gt;
This is pretty much what our System Spec says.
